
To challenge Realme, Molife has launched its new slim and stylish smartwatch Sense 320 in India. The price of this smartwatch is Rs 2,799 (Black Strap) and Rs 2,999 (Limited Edition with Premium Quality Strap) for a limited time. These smartwatches can be bought from Molifeworld and e-commerce websites, the price of the smartwatch has been fixed at Rs 3,499 and Rs 3,699 and will also be available on other major e-commerce platforms. After some time, the price of both these smartwatches will be Rs 3,499 and Rs 3,699 and will also be available on other major e-commerce platforms. Through this smartwatch, the company will target the mass segment.
Will get great features
Smartwatch has sensors to monitor SpO2 and heart rate, which tells all health parameters. The Sense 320 offers key health system metrics such as true heart rate sensor, blood oxygen tracker, continuous heart rate monitoring, sleep tracker, and stress monitoring to name a few. It has a 1.7 inch IPS infinity display which is quite nice, the smartwatch weighs just 54 grams.
Will get the support of these apps
This smartwatch supports Bluetooth. It has the facility of push notifications for calls, SMS, and news updates. Apart from this, app notifications can be activated for WhatsApp, Facebook, Gmail, Instagram, Line, and other similar platforms. This smartwatch is IP68 certified and comes with 16 sports modes. It is powered by a 200mAh battery that lasts up to 7 days with a standby time of 15 days. It will compete with many brands including Reality.
